Themes:
Personal Growth: The song explores the journey of gaining understanding about oneself and the world. The lyrics describe a transformation from feeling lost and alone to a newfound sense of clarity.
The Power of Connection: The song suggests that this understanding is sparked by a significant relationship (“the day you came along”). This person’s love and support create a sense of safety that allows the narrator to open up and learn.
Openness to Experience: The lyrics talk about a shift from “only the things I wanted to hear” to a willingness to see the world in a new light. This newfound understanding comes from being receptive to different perspectives.
Hope and Optimism: Despite the struggles of the past, the song ends on a hopeful note. The narrator feels empowered by their newfound understanding and the potential for future growth.
